To amend the Servicemembers Civil Relief Act to ensure that certain education and workforce development benefits administered by the Secretary of Veterans Affairs are treated as income by landlords evaluating the ability of a servicemember, veteran, or a spouse or child of a servicemember or veteran, to pay rent, and for other purposes.
Protect Veteran Students, Job Seekers, and Entrepreneurs Housing Act
This bill amends the Servicemembers Civil Relief Act to treat educational assistance received by a servicemember (or an entitled spouse or child of a servicemember) as income for purposes of determining whether such an individual has a sufficient income to enter into a lease of a residential premises.
